Article 300 cable or nonmetallic raceway-type wiring methods installed in a groove, to be covered by wallboard, siding paneling, carpeting, or similar finish must be protected by 1/16in.thick____ or by not less than 1 1/4in. of free space for the full length of the groove. A thinner plate that provides equal or better protection may be used if listed and marked. a. steel plate      b. steel sleeve    c. PVC bushing  d. a or b
